Summary of the Swedish Driving License Process
Sweden, understood for its advanced digital facilities, provides a structured online process for acquiring a driving license. The procedure can be divided into numerous key stages:
- Education and Training
- Theory Test
- Practical Test
- Licensing
Step-by-Step Guide
Education and Training
- Driver Education (Förarutbildning): Before making an application for a driving license, individuals must finish a driver education course. This course is mandatory and covers traffic guidelines, safe driving practices, and the responsibilities of a driver.
- Driving Lessons (Körlektioner): After completing the theoretical education, applicants should take a certain variety of driving lessons with a qualified instructor. The variety of lessons needed can differ depending upon the individual's skill level and the type of license being looked for.
Theory Test
- Online Registration: Applicants can sign up for the theory test online through the Swedish Transport Agency (Transportstyrelsen) site. The test is conducted in multiple languages, consisting of Swedish, English, and German.
- Test Format: The theory test includes multiple-choice questions. To pass, candidates need to achieve a minimum score, which is normally around 80%.
- Research study Materials: The Swedish Transport Agency supplies study products and practice tests online to assist candidates prepare.
Practical Test
- Scheduling the Test: Once the theory test is passed, the next action is to schedule the dry run. This can likewise be done online through the Transportstyrelsen website.
- Test Preparation: Applicants must continue to practice driving with their instructor to guarantee they are well-prepared. The practical test assesses the applicant's ability to drive safely and follow traffic guidelines.
- Test Day: On the day of the test, the applicant needs to bring a valid identity document and any needed documentation. The test is performed by a certified inspector who will evaluate the candidate's driving skills.
Licensing
- Application for License: After passing both the theory and useful tests, candidates can obtain their driving license online. The application procedure consists of offering individual details, test outcomes, and a picture.
- Charges: There are costs associated with each stage of the procedure, consisting of the theory test, useful test, and the license application. These charges can be paid online through the Transportstyrelsen site.
- License Issuance: Once the application is authorized and the fees are paid, the driving license is provided. Candidates can select to have their license sent by mail or choose it up personally at a designated office.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Can I take the theory test in a language besides Swedish?A: Yes, the theory test is available in numerous languages, consisting of Swedish, English, and German. Applicants can choose the language they are most comfy with when registering for the test online.
Q: How numerous driving lessons are required?A: The variety of driving lessons needed can differ. Typically, the Swedish Transport Agency recommends a minimum of 15 hours of driving lessons. However, this can be more or less depending upon the person's experience and the type of license being looked for.
Q: What documents do I need to bring for the dry run?A: On the day of the practical test, candidates should bring a valid identity file (such as a passport or national ID card) and any needed documentation, such as evidence of finished driving lessons and the theory test outcome.
Q: How long does it require to get the driving license after passing the tests?A: The processing time for the driving license can differ, however it normally takes a couple of weeks. Applicants can track the status of their application online through the Transportstyrelsen site.
Q: Can I utilize my driving license from another country in Sweden?A: If you have a legitimate driving license from another country, you may have the ability to utilize it in Sweden for a short period. Nevertheless, if you plan to reside in Sweden for an extended period, you might need to exchange it for a Swedish driving license. The process for exchanging a foreign license can also be started online, but the requirements differ depending on the native land.
Q: What should I do if I fail the dry run?A: If a candidate stops working the useful test, they can re-take it after a particular duration. The waiting time and the variety of re-tests permitted depend on the particular circumstances and the kind of license being looked for. Applicants ought to evaluate the feedback supplied by the inspector to understand the areas they need to improve.
